Understanding Bonus Terms and Wagering Requirements for NZ Users

I checked the fine print on that $200 bonus–wagering requirement? 40x. Not 30x. Not 35x. Forty. On top of that, only slots count, and even then, only games with 96%+ RTP. So if you’re spinning a 94% slot like that old-school fruit machine, it doesn’t count. (Seriously, who still runs those?)

Let’s say you claim the bonus. You get $200. You want to cash out. You need to bet $8,000 before you can even touch the winnings. That’s not «just a few spins.» That’s a grind. I ran the numbers: if you’re betting $1 per spin, that’s 8,000 spins. At 25 spins per minute? That’s over five hours of pure base game. No free spins. No retrigger. Just you, the reels, and the slow bleed of your bankroll.
